Monthly Cost of Living
🙂A single person spends $587 per month in Ucar vs $1,034 in Medellin,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$990 per month in Ucar vs $1,577 in Medellin,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$1,393 per month in Ucar vs $2,120 in Medellin, rent included.
🙂Ucar is about 43% cheaper than Medellin, driven mainly by Getting Around.
📊Both Ucar and Medellin are more affordable than the global median – Ucar56% lower, Medellin23% lower.
